the quick and dirty answer is that you can't....

The GPDL is basically a MUI call, it parses the GPDL passes the list to a
specialized instance of MUI or an equivalent.. and generates the dialogue
that you see.. end of connection to the gpdl handler.

After that all work is done in the depths of director and is not reacheable
by us mere mortals except that you can check the illegal parameters on a
beginSprite event at runtime or in authoring.
